The ingredients below illustrate examples of evidence-based pathways that may be selected within an individually compounded formulation following clinical assessment by one of our UK registered prescribers.

Nitric oxide pathway

L-Arginine

Nitric oxide precursor

L-Arginine is an amino acid involved in the production of nitric oxide, a signalling molecule associated with vascular relaxation and localized blood flow.

PDE5 pathway

Sildenafil

PDE5 inhibition

Sildenafil is a phosphodiesterase type 5 inhibitor associated with enhanced nitric oxide signalling and increased local vascular response.
